I just painted my car with an acrylic enamel paint and have orange peel, I used a hardener in the paint. My ? is can I just buff this orange peel out or do I actually have to wet sand?

You should be able to improve the severity of the orange peel by just buffing but to get a truly flat finish you would probably need to do some sanding first. In other words it all depends on how deep the orange peel is and how flat you want it to be for the final result. Good luck.

Also depends on solid color or metallic. Sanding or heavy buffing on a single stage metallic can expose the metallic flakes and ruin the whole job.
